Title: Spotted leaf11 , a negative regulator of plant cell death and defense , encodes a U-box/armadillo repeat protein endowed with E3 ubiquitin ligase activity .
Author: Zeng LR Qu S Bordeos A Yang C Baraoidan M Yan H Xie Q Nahm BH Leung H Wang GL .
Journal: Plant Cell Citation: V : 16 ( 10 ) P : 2795-808 Year: 2004 Type: ARTICLE
Literature: oryza Field: abstract Doc ID: pub15377756 Accession (PMID): 15377756
Abstract: The rice ( Oryza sativa ) spotted leaf11 ( spl11 ) mutant was identified from an ethyl methanesulfonate-mutagenized indica cultivar IR68 population and was previously shown to display a spontaneous cell death phenotype and enhanced resistance to rice fungal and bacterial pathogens . Here , we have isolated Spl11 via a map-based cloning strategy . The isolation of the Spl11 gene was facilitated by the identification of three additional spl11 alleles from an IR64 mutant collection . The predicted SPL11 protein contains both a U-box domain and an armadillo ( ARM ) repeat domain , which were demonstrated in yeast and mammalian systems to be involved in ubiquitination and protein-protein interactions , respectively . Amino acid sequence comparison indicated that the similarity between SPL11 and other plant U-box-ARM proteins is mostly restricted to the U-box and ARM repeat regions . A single base substitution was detected in spl11 , which results in a premature stop codon in the SPL11 protein . Expression analysis indicated that Spl11 is induced in both incompatible and compatible rice-blast interactions . In vitro ubiquitination assay indicated that the SPL11 protein possesses E3 ubiquitin ligase activity that is dependent on an intact U-box domain , suggesting a role of the ubiquitination system in the control of plant cell death and defense .

Title: SPIN1 , a K Homology Domain Protein Negatively Regulated and Ubiquitinated by the E3 Ubiquitin Ligase SPL11 , Is Involved in Flowering Time Control in Rice .
Author: Vega-Sanchez ME Zeng L Chen S Leung H Wang GL
Journal: Plant Cell Citation: V : 20 P : 1456-69 Year: 2008 Type: In-Data-Review
Literature: oryza Field: abstract Doc ID: pub18586868 Accession (PMID): 18586868
Abstract: The rice ( Oryza sativa ) E3 ligase SPOTTED LEAF11 ( SPL11 ) negatively regulates programmed cell death and disease resistance . We demonstrate here that SPL11 also regulates flowering via interaction with SPIN1 ( for SPL11-interacting protein1 ) , a Signal Transduction and Activation of RNA family member . SPIN1 binds RNA and DNA in vitro and interacts with SPL11 in the nucleus . Spl11 mutants have delayed flowering under long-day conditions . Spin1 overexpression causes late flowering independently of daylength ; expression analyses of flowering marker genes in these lines suggested that SPIN1 represses flowering by downregulating the flowering promoter gene Heading date3a ( Hd3a ) via Hd1-dependent mechanisms in short days and by targeting Hd1-independent factors in long days . Both Spin1 and Spl11 are regulated diurnally in opposing phases . SPL11 negatively regulates Spin1 transcript levels , while SPIN1 also affects Spl11 expression . Moreover , we show that coincidence of high accumulation of Spin1 mRNA with the light in the morning and early evening is needed to repress flowering . SPIN1 is monoubiquitinated by SPL11 , suggesting that it is not targeted for degradation . Our data are consistent with a model in which SPIN1 acts as a negative regulator of flowering that itself is negatively regulated by SPL11 , possibly via ubiquitination .

Title: Fine genetic mapping and physical delimitation of the lesion mimic gene Spl11 to a 160-kb DNA segment of the rice genome .
Author: Zeng L Yin Z Chen J Leung H Wang GL .
Journal: Mol . Genet . Genomics Citation: V : 268 ( 2 ) P : 253-61 Year: 2002 Type: ARTICLE
Literature: oryza Field: abstract Doc ID: pub12395200 Accession (PMID): 12395200
Abstract: The rice lesion mimic mutant spl11 was previously found to confer broad-spectrum disease resistance to both Magnaporthe grisea and Xanthomonas oryzae pv . oryzae . To better understand the molecular basis underlying cell death and disease resistance in rice , a map-based cloning strategy has been employed to isolate Spl11 . Five Spl11-linked RAPD markers were developed and four of them were mapped to rice chromosome 12 . A high-resolution genetic map was developed using a segregating population consisting of 1138 lesion mimic individuals . Recombination suppression was observed in the vicinity of Spl11 . Three molecular markers tightly linked to Spl11 were identified and used to screen a BAC library . A contig spanning the Spl11 locus was constructed and physical mapping delimited Spl11 to a 160-kb DNA segment within a single BAC clone . These results provide the essential information for the final isolation of this important gene in the rice defense pathway .

Title: The U-box E3 Ligase SPL11/PUB13 Is a Convergence Point of Defense and Flowering Signaling in Plants .
Author: Liu J Li W Ning Y Shirsekar G Wang X Dai L Wang Z Liu W Wang GL
Journal: Plant Physiol Citation: V : P : Year: 2012 Type: Publisher
Literature: oryza Field: abstract Doc ID: pub22659522 Accession (PMID): 22659522
Abstract: Plants use the ubiquitin-proteasome system ( UPS ) to regulate nearly every aspect of growth and development and to respond to abiotic and biotic stresses . Among the three major enzymes involved in the UPS , E3 ligases determine substrate specificity and actively participate in many biological processes in plants . Emerging evidence shows that some E3 ligases have multiple functions and serve as a connection node in plant signaling . Here , we review the dual functions of the U-box and armadillo ( ARM ) repeat domain E3 ligase SPL11 in rice and of its ortholog PUB13 in Arabidopsis in modulating innate immunity and flowering . Both SPL11 and PUB13 negatively regulate programmed cell death ( PCD ) and defense . Intriguingly , SPL11 promotes flowering under long-day ( LD ) conditions in rice while PUB13 suppresses flowering under LD conditions in Arabidopsis . SPL11 regulates defense through a putative GAP protein and regulates flowering through an RNA-binding protein . PUB13 modulates defense through FLS2 and may control flowering through HFR1 . Moreover , PUB13-mediated defense and flowering depend on the plant hormone salicylic acid ( SA ) . The similar functions of SPL11 and PUB13 , and the complementation of the pub13 cell death and flowering phenotypes by Spl11 indicate that Spl11/PUB13 is an ancient , functionally conserved locus in monocot and dicot plants . In the process of speciation , the downstream signaling components have , however , diversified in these two species . We conclude by proposing working models of how SPL11 and PUB13 and their associated proteins modulate both defense and flowering in monocot and dicot plants .

Title: Physical mapping of a rice lesion mimic gene , Spl1 , to a 70-kb segment of rice chromosome 12 .
Author: Liu G Wang L Zhou Z Leung H Wang GL He C
Journal: Mol . Genet . Genomics Citation: V : 272 ( 1 ) P : 108-15 Year: 2004 Type: ARTICLE
Literature: oryza Field: abstract Doc ID: pub15258851 Accession (PMID): 15258851
Abstract: The rice lesion mimic mutant spotted leaf 1 ( spl1 ) was first identified in the rice ( Oryza sativa ) cultivar Asahi in 1965 . This mutant displayed spontaneous disease-like lesions in the absence of any pathogen , and was found to confer resistance to multiple isolates of rice blast We employed a map-based cloning strategy to localize the Spl1 gene . A total of ten cleaved amplified polymorphic sequence ( CAPS ) markers linked to the Spl1 gene were identified and mapped to an 8 . 5-cM region on chromosome 12 . A high-resolution genetic map was developed using these ten CAPS markers and a segregating population consisting of 3202 individuals . A BAC contig containing four BAC clones was constructed , and Spl1 was localized to a 423-kb region . Seven spl1 mutants were obtained from the IR64 deletion mutant collection , and molecular analysis using these mutants delimited the Spl1 gene to a 70-kb interval , covered by two BAC clones . These results provide the basis for cloning this gene , which is involved in cell death and disease resistance in rice .
